The second of 2 (that we know of) young Barack Obama-related films making a splash this year, is set to world premiere at the Toronto International Film Festival this fall, it was announced today by the festival.


Titled simply “Barry,” and directed by Vikram Gandhi, the film is set in New York City, in 1981, and is inspired by true events, telling a story of a young Barack Obama as he tries to find his way as a college student in a new city, while faced with questions about race, culture and identity during what would be a crucial year in the future President’s life.


Devon Terrell (who won the lead role in Steve McQueen’s now-defunct HBO project “Codes of Conduct”) stars in the film as Obama, with Anya Taylor-Joy, Jason Mitchell, Ellar Coltrane and Ashley Judd rounding out the cast.
